Summary: | Turbine is one component of a hydroelectric power plant. One of the turbines used
in hydropower in Indonesia is the Francis turbine. However, many of Francis's turbines
that are used, experience problems about the relatively short life of the guide vane.
Necessary of many guide vane causes high maintenance cost because the component
imported from other country. To overcome this problem, independent production of guide
vane components can be done by imitating the damaged guide vane. After the imitation
and production engineering process, the geometry measurement process needs to be
carried out to make sure the produced guide vane complies with the designed
specifications. Because of that reason, this undergraduate assignment discusses the design
of a geometry measurement system for the produced guide vane.
Solution of the problem wiil be achieved through measuring sample of Francis
turbine guide vane. Next, measurement results are processed to be compared with
reference, so it can be determined whether the guide vane meets the geometry
specifications or not.
The final result of this undergraduate assignment is measurement methods that
divided into two, namely measurement using conventional measuring instruments for basic
feature and measurement using a 3D laser scanner for airfoil profile. Furthermore, the
measurement results are conventionally inputted on the report table quality check, while
the scan results with a 3D laser scanner are processed using Geomagic Control X software.
